The carbon-fiber microdrone — which weighs just more than two pounds, flies 25 miles an hour and can soar to 3,000 feet — has been used in mountain rescues in Switzerland and for military surveillance by the German army, said Mr. Meyer, president of the company’s United States subsidiary, based in New York.
